If you decide to purchase a bunk bed with stairs, make sure to consider the space of the room and the layout of the furniture before positioning it. It is recommended to place the bunk bed away from blinds or windows, ceiling fans, and lights, which can cause a fall risk if the bed is placed in the wrong spot.
Once you've positioned the bed, you'll have to verify whether the guard rails are robust and are properly fitted. This can be done by putting wedge blocks with a handle and hook at one end between the guardrail and the top of your mattress. It shouldn't be able to slip between; if it does it, the rail is too low and your children may bang their heads against it when they awake.
